Abstract
To provide a cable and/or the like supporting and guiding device, by which a cable and/or the like can be easily incorporated into a chain and damage of the cable and/or the like and an accident of break in a cable can be minimized. A cable and/or the like supporting and guiding device comprises a chain (CH), a cable and/or the like (CB) disposed along the chain, and a support (), which intersects the chain to support the cable and/or the like disposed on the chain. The support is composed of a material, which is flexed in the longitudinal direction of the cable and/or the like. In a curved section of the chain, when force is applied to the cable and/or the like, the support is flexed or bent in a direction of an action of force to ensure a length of the cable and/or the like, which is required for bending.
